Mind in West Essex: Sanctuary
The Sanctuary is for people who are experiencing a mental health crisis but do not require hospital treatment. We are open from 4pm – 11pm, 365 days a year. Your details will be forwarded to the Sanctuary Team who will make contact with you as soon as possible. Our team can talk by phone, text or invite you into our Sanctuary Spaces.
We’re there from 4-11pm in Harlow every day, Dunmow on Tuesdays, Saffron Walden on Thursdays, Stansted Mountfitchet on Fridays and Epping on Saturday. Daylight Workers are in Loughton, Dunmow, Harlow and Saffron Walden, this is flexible though based on the needs of the service. You will be supported by a friendly and caring listener, given information around coping strategies and how to access any help you may need. We can only accept people who have been referred into the service, there is no drop-in.
You can also use The Stay Alive app, developed by Grassroots Suicide Prevention. It is a suicide prevention resource for the UK, packed full of useful information and tools to help you stay safe in crisis. You can use it if you are having thoughts of suicide or if you are concerned about someone else who may be considering suicide.
